The Port of Dampier is one of the world's largest bulk export ports, shipping Rio Tinto iron ore from the Pilbara alongside solar salt and other bulk products. It sits at the heart of the Pilbara's resources supply chain, near Karratha.

Anyone needing unescorted access to a maritime security zone at Dampier must hold a valid MSIC, including stevedores, marine pilots, tug and mooring crews, terminal maintenance workers and contractors servicing the iron ore and salt export facilities.

Your MSIC is a national card. An MSIC issued by ClientView is valid at Dampier and at every other security regulated port and offshore facility in Australia.

Rio Tinto's dedicated terminals operate their own site inductions and safety requirements, and many roles are FIFO-based out of Karratha or Perth. Confirm current local requirements with the terminal operator or your employer before your first visit.
